titleOfInvention Solid electrolyte member, solid oxide fuel cell, water electrolysis device, hydrogen pump and method for producing solid electrolyte member
abstract A proton conductive solid electrolyte member having a structure in which an electrolyte layer and an anode layer are laminated, wherein the electrolyte layer is a layer containing a metal oxide having a perovskite crystal structure, and the anode layer is formed of Fe 2 O 3 and the It is a layer containing a metal oxide, The said metal oxide is a solid electrolyte member which is a mixture or solid solution of the metal oxide represented by following formula [1], or the metal oxide represented by following formula [1]. A a B b M c O 3 - δ Equation [1] (A is at least one element selected from the group consisting of Ba and Ca, B is at least one element selected from the group consisting of Ce and Zr, M is Y, Yb, Er, Ho, Tm, Gd, At least one element selected from the group consisting of In and Sc, a is a number satisfying 0.85 ≦ a ≦ 1, b is a number satisfying 0.50 ≦ b <1, and c is satisfying c = 1-b Is the amount of oxygen deficiency.)
